    Trump Announces Major Policy Shift on Ukraine, Calls for Immediate Conflict Resolution

    Mar-a-Lago, Florida— President-elect Donald Trump has unveiled a significant shift in U.S. policy toward the ongoing conflict in Ukraine. In a recent statement, Trump criticized the use of American missiles in strikes on Russian targets, calling for an immediate end to the conflict through diplomatic negotiations.

    This marks a departure from the Biden administration’s staunch military support for Ukraine, signaling a potential recalibration of U.S. foreign policy under the incoming Trump administration.

    Key Points of Trump’s Policy Shift

    1. Opposition to U.S. Missile Use

    Trump condemned the use of American-provided missiles in Ukrainian attacks on Russian positions, emphasizing the need to avoid actions that could escalate the conflict.

    • Quote: “This madness has gone on for too long. The use of U.S. weapons in attacks on Russian soil only prolongs the suffering and brings us closer to unnecessary global conflict.”

    2. Focus on Diplomacy

    Trump has pledged to prioritize diplomatic negotiations between Ukraine and Russia, aiming for a swift resolution to the war.

    • Proposed Actions: Trump suggests hosting peace talks and leveraging economic incentives to encourage both parties to negotiate in good faith.

    3. Reevaluation of Military Aid

    While not entirely opposing U.S. support for Ukraine, Trump has called for stricter oversight of military aid to ensure it aligns with American interests and does not escalate the conflict unnecessarily.

    Reactions to Trump’s Announcement

    Supporters

    • Non-Interventionists: Trump’s call for diplomacy resonates with Americans weary of prolonged foreign conflicts.
      • Senator Rand Paul: “Finally, we have a leader who understands that endless wars are not in our national interest.”
    • Conservative Base: Many of Trump’s supporters view the policy as a reflection of his “America First” ethos.

    Critics

    • Ukrainian Officials: Ukrainian leaders expressed concern that Trump’s approach could weaken their position against Russian aggression.
      • Ukrainian Foreign Minister Dmytro Kuleba: “Now is not the time for compromise. The support of our allies has been vital to our survival.”
    • Democrats and Hawks: Critics argue that reducing military aid could embolden Russia and undermine global security.
      • Senator Lindsey Graham: “Turning our back on Ukraine sends the wrong message to our adversaries.”

    1. Potential De-escalation

    A focus on diplomacy could reduce tensions and foster a framework for lasting peace.

    2. Strained U.S.-Ukraine Relations

    A pivot in U.S. support might strain relations with Ukraine, a key ally in Eastern Europe.

    3. Impact on NATO Unity

    Trump’s approach may cause friction within NATO, as member states differ on the level of military aid to Ukraine.

    What’s Next?

    1. Peace Negotiations

    Trump has proposed hosting peace talks, with potential locations including neutral countries like Switzerland or Austria.

    2. Congressional Oversight

    The incoming administration is likely to face scrutiny from Congress as it reevaluates military aid packages for Ukraine.

    3. Broader Geopolitical Shifts

    Trump’s stance on Ukraine may influence U.S. relations with other global powers, including China and Russia.

    Conclusion: A Controversial Shift in U.S. Policy

    President-elect Trump’s announcement signals a potential turning point in U.S. involvement in the Ukraine conflict. While his focus on diplomacy and de-escalation is welcomed by some, others fear the implications of a reduced commitment to Ukraine’s defense.
